House of Lords written question – answered on 7 March 2013.
To ask Her Majesty's Government whether they have considered linking the Defamation Bill to the proposal for press regulation to be underpinned by a body appointed by royal charter.
The Defamation Bill is intended to amend the law on libel to strike a fairer balance between freedom of speech and the protection of reputation. Lord Puttnam's amendments included in the Bill at Report stage in the House of Lords were premature and do not reflect government policy. Provisions relating to the proposal for a royal charter are the subject of ongoing cross-party talks.
